Long Holiday, 130,000 Tourists Throng to Ancol

As many as 130,000 tourists have visited the Taman Impian Jaya Ancol tourist area, during the long holiday from May 9 to 11.

Until this afternoon, the Ancol area was still crowded with visitors

PT Pembangunan Jaya Ancol Tbk's Corporate Communication, Ariyadi Eko Nugroho expressed that on Thursday (5/9), the total number of visitors was 52,000 people, 29,000 on Wednesday (5/10), and 49,000 tourists on Saturday (5/11).

According to him, visitors had been coming to the Ancol area since morning and the number was increasing in the afternoon.

"Until this afternoon, the Ancol area was still crowded with visitors. Since three days ago, the number of visitors recorded has reached 130,000," he said, Sunday (5/12).

Most visitors visited Ancol Lagoon Beach and Carnaval, as well as amusement rides in Dufan, such as Ecovention, Ocean Dream Samudra, and Atlantis Water Adventure.

"We deploy all personnel in the field, thus visitors can travel comfortably, safely, and are satisfied," he asserted.

One the visitors from Bekasi, Kartika (29), admitted she never gets bored of visiting the Ancol area, because it offers many various attractions and musical entertainment.

"Even though there are many visitors, we can still enjoy the tourist facilities here. The children are very happy when invited to go on holiday to Ancol," he stated.
